TNT Inexplicably Renews Hawthorne for a Second Season

Jada Pinkett Smith, Hawthorne Eric McCandless/TNT

TNT has renewed Jada Pinkett Smith's sloppy, gloppy, chintzy and incredibly boring "drama" Hawthorne for a 10-episode second season, set to premiere in 2010.

According to TNT, Hawthorne averages 3.8 million viewers a week, so the renewal makes sense from a statistical standpoint, but creatively, not so much.

There are surely many people working very hard to make Hawthorne a success, but whatever those people are doing, generally speaking, it is not working.
